What do I do?

"Isabelle grew up in Mauritius Island and has been working as a software engineer since 2011.She wore multiple hats across roles in the company as Developer, Technical Lead and ProjectManager.She loves being on the technical side and is always looking for a challenge to solve but isalso well-known for her ways of working and is specialized in recovery projects.Isabelle enjoys sharing the love of coding to future generations and represented women inSTEM both in Mauritius and UK.Working with children is also one of her passions and is a keen volunteer providing supportwhenever she can either in drawing & crafting or computer activities.The starting salary for my role depends on company and opportunities , for example you can start an apprenticeship etc .."

How did I get here?

"I wanted to do science studies and the one left that would not incur that much years of studies and cost ( doctor ) was computer science thus I took this route to compensate and enjoyed it till now.I took the traditional of studying computer science as this is the key to get a job in this area in my home country , Mauritius.I relocated 5 years ago to uk and I can guarantee that here in the UK this is a not a prerequisite there are so many people who reskilled and were given opportunities to grow in this sector without any specific STEM subject.But I do encourage to have a STEM subject that can help on the problem solving ."

My typical day

"I usually have daily team catchup calls from which we give our status from yesterday and plan for the day . Then I attend some online or face to face meeting to discuss requirements and then proceeds to coding."

My qualifications

"I did a BSC Web Technologies.I learnt computer , French and English for my GCSE and despite my focus on computing studies I do enjoy literature a lot.I am a Certified Engineer , Agility Health Certified and Microsoft Professional Certified."
